Are there specific mortgage considerations for buying a waterfront property in Point Harbor, NC?

Yes, waterfront properties in Point Harbor often require additional steps. Lenders will typically mandate a specialized flood elevation certificate and require flood insurance, which is a separate policy from standard homeowners insurance. Due to the higher property values and perceived risk, some lenders may also have stricter down payment or credit requirements for these homes.

What are the current mortgage rates like for buyers in Point Harbor compared to the national average?

Mortgage rates in Point Harbor are generally aligned with national averages, but individual rates can be influenced by local market competition and the specific lender. Given Point Harbor's popularity as a second-home and vacation destination, some lenders may offer specialized products for investment or non-primary residence properties, which can carry slightly higher interest rates than loans for primary residences.

Are there any down payment assistance programs available for first-time homebuyers in Point Harbor?

While Point Harbor itself does not have a city-specific program, North Carolina statewide programs like the NC Home Advantage Mortgage™ with down payment assistance are accessible to eligible buyers in Currituck County. These programs can be particularly helpful for first-time buyers looking at more modest year-round residences in the area, though they may have income and purchase price limits.

How does the seasonal and vacation-home market in Point Harbor affect the mortgage process?

If you're purchasing a property as a second home or investment, you'll need to be clear about your intended use, as it significantly impacts loan terms. Lenders will require a higher down payment (often 10-20% minimum) and may charge a slightly higher interest rate for non-owner-occupied properties. You'll also need to demonstrate the financial ability to carry both your primary mortgage and the Point Harbor property payment.

What should I know about property taxes and insurance when calculating my mortgage payment in Point Harbor?

Your total monthly payment will include escrow for Currituck County property taxes and homeowners insurance. Property taxes are relatively low in North Carolina, but insurance is a critical and costly component. Due to the coastal location, wind and hail coverage can be expensive, and flood insurance is frequently required, which must be factored into your overall affordability assessment from the start.

The Point Harbor market is distinct. You might be looking at a classic coastal cottage, a newer construction home built to modern flood standards, or even a property with potential rental income from vacationers. A local mortgage broker understands the nuances of insuring homes in a coastal flood zone and how that impacts your overall monthly payment. They know which appraisers are familiar with valuing properties on the soundside versus those closer to the Wright Memorial Bridge, ensuring a fair and accurate valuation. This hyper-local insight prevents surprises and delays that can derail a transaction, especially in a competitive environment.

On a practical level, starting your search with a local broker saves you time and stress. They act as your personal shopper, comparing loan products from a wide network of lenders—including regional banks and credit unions familiar with North Carolina coastal properties—to find the best fit for your financial picture. For first-time homebuyers in North Carolina, this is crucial. Your broker can be your guide to state-specific programs like the NC Home Advantage Mortgage™, which offers down payment assistance and competitive interest rates, or the USDA loans that may apply to certain parts of Currituck County. They’ll help you understand if you qualify and how to integrate these benefits into your purchase.
